Fresh from Etelek pop-up, Adam Wolfers is Brisbane bound

Scott Bolles
Scott Bolles

With chef Adam Wolfers having recently pulled up stumps at the Etelek pop-up in the former site of Gastro Park at Potts Point, news of his next move has been eagerly awaited. Wolfers, who has passed through the kitchens at Monopole, Marque and est., is skipping out of Sydney. The chef says he's headed to Gerard's Bistro in Brisbane, joining mid-May as its new executive chef. And what can Brisbane expect? "The use of many different spices and ferments throughout the food is something that is close to my heart. We want to show how diverse Middle Eastern food is by exploring ideas and flavours from these regions," Wolfers says.
